Understanding the Threat of 03 9005 6613
Receiving a call or an email from an unknown number can be unsettling, especially when it concerns your finances. The phone number 03 9005 6613 has been flagged by users in Australia as a potential scam, associated with deceptive practices claiming that individuals have signed up for a subscription service.
The Scam Described
The report from a user received on 19 February 2024 indicates that this number is linked to a fraudulent email regarding a supposed 10-year subscription to Norton 360, claimed to have been processed via PayPal. Unfortunately, many people have been misled by this tactic. Scammers typically aim to create a sense of urgency, prompting you to react quickly without considering the implications.
How to Handle It
- Do Not Engage: If you receive a call from this number, do not provide any personal information or engage in conversation.
- Verify Independently: To confirm whether the claim is legitimate, check directly with Norton or your PayPal account.
- Monitor Financial Transactions: It is wise to keep an eye on your bank statements and PayPal account for any unauthorized transactions.
- Report the Number: Consider reporting this number to the Australian Competition and Consumer Commission (ACCC) to help warn others and potentially curb this fraudulent activity.

I got an email with this phone number claiming we had signed up for a 10-year subscription to Norton 360 through PayPal. We never signed up for that, and it looked very realistic. I’m convinced this is a scam. I plan to keep an eye on our PayPal account and will cancel it if anything suspicious appears, though I don’t think we will be affected. I suspect they want us to call them back under false pretenses of cancellation to get us hooked.
